Since you haven't gotten any replies, I'll give it a shot. I don't have a schematic or know the machine, but if a pop bumper stays activated, the coil is not bound, and the contacts are good, I would say you have a bad transistor on the driver board. You will have to do a search for a schematic or a deeper search here to find what you need. Good Luck
